[Python Bootcamp] Day4

Yul·2024년 9월 23일

Python Bootcamp

목록 보기
5/7
post-thumbnail

1. 배운 것

  • Random Module
  • List
    • []사용
    • 인덱스는 0부터, 음수도 사용 가능.
    • .append로 item추가, extend로 List 합치기 가능

2. 프로젝트 : 가위바위보

import random

rock = '''
    _______
---'   ____)
      (_____)
      (_____)
      (____)
---.__(___)
'''

paper = '''
    _______
---'   ____)____
          ______)
          _______)
         _______)
---.__________)
'''

scissors = '''
    _______
---'   ____)____
          ______)
       __________)
      (____)
---.__(___)
'''

images=[rock,paper,scissors]

user=int(input("""What do you choose?
Type 0 for Rock, 1 for Paper, 2 for Scissors """))
com=random.randint(0,2)

print(images[user])
print(images[com])

if user==com:
    print("Draw")
elif user<com:
    if com-user<=1:
        print("Computer Wins")
    else:
        print("User Wins")

else: #user>com
    if user-com<=1:
        print("User Wins")
    else:
        print("Computer Wins")

profile
이것저것 공부하는 중

0개의 댓글